Can Data Centers Keep Up with AI's Thirst for Power?
Building new data centers takes time. Connecting them to the power grid is also a long process. This creates a bottleneck. The demand for AI is growing faster than the ability to supply power. This gap is a major concern for the industry.
The industry is working to find solutions. Innovations in energy efficiency are key. Data centers are exploring new cooling technologies. They are also looking at more efficient hardware designs. Renewable energy sources are becoming more attractive.
However, these changes take time and investment. The rapid pace of AI development means immediate action is needed. Companies are looking for locations with abundant and affordable power. This often means moving away from traditional tech hubs.

Frequently Asked Questions
What is causing the increase in data center power consumption? The primary driver is the booming demand for AI tools and services. AI applications require significant computing power, leading to higher electricity use.
How much has electricity consumption increased for data centers? Electricity consumption for data centers has increased by 17% due to the surge in AI demand. For AI-focused facilities, energy consumption is projected to triple.
What are data centers doing to address this power challenge? Data centers are exploring various solutions, including improved energy efficiency, new cooling technologies, more efficient hardware, and greater reliance on renewable energy sources.
